"It's a time saver for a senior engineer."

What do you like best about Stack Overflow for Teams? As a senior software engineer, I often feel stuck in the process of training and onboarding and answering the same questions over and over. Filling out our internal knowledge base in SO for Teams has been an excellent way to reduce overhead and simplify the process. The search feature works very well for finding solutions. Also, tagging and assignments allow junior engineers to ping me on an item. The digest emails are also helpful as I ...
